It was a great time in Columbus, Ohio, where they pulled out all the stops for the 30th anniversary of the Arnold Classic. Arnold started it off by introducing all of the living past winners of the Classic, bringing them out on stage to great applause. The stage was reminiscient of the Roman Coliseum, with a reproduction of the iconic Arnold statue overseeing it all. Meanwhile the real Arnold was taking Snapchats and selfies during some of the competitors' posing routines. William "The Conqueror" Bonac was eventually declared the winner of the Mens' Bodybuilding Finals. It was his first professional appearance there, having competed in the Arnold Amateur in 2011. William is a Ghana native now living in the Netherlands. In second was long-time Arnold competitor (and winner) Dexter Jackson, and in third was Cedric McMillan.
Bonac received congratulations from Arnold Schwarzenegger, a check for $130,000, a Tony Nowak Official Champions Jacket and the champion’s trophy from Catherine Colle of Midway Labs USA and Eric Hillman of Optimum Nutrition.
Hafthor Bjornsson of Iceland (known as the actor who plays "Mountain" in Game of Thrones) won the Arnold Strongman Classic for the first time after he'd been competing for 8 straight years. Bjornsson set a new world record in the ROGUE Elephant Bar Deadlift by locking in an amazing 1,041 pounds.
Other highlights of the evening included some amazing acrobatic/balance performers, and of course the Lifetime Achievement award, which went to Dr. Robert Goldman. "Dr. Bob" is a longtime friend of Arnold and founder of the International Sports Hall of Fame, who have their own awards during the weekend (which we also attended). He is also the one to thank for donating the funds for the famous Arnold Statue which is now outside the convention center in Columbus. It was great to see Dr. Bob getting this prestigious recognition for his lifetime of promoting fitness and giving back.

While we were at the Arnold Classic in Ohio, our own Ryan Gillen and Adrian Pavel had the interview opportunity to sit down with Patrick Schwarzenegger to talk about his new film release, "Midnight Sun” by Open Road Films. Patrick accompanies his father to the Arnold Classic almost every year so he also gave his fans a special screening of the film in Columbus Ohio. TheArnoldFans sat with Patrick to discuss his new movie, his goals, fitness, his dad and more.
"The movie is really a heart-felt, coming-of-age story but t’s not your ordinary love story,” Patrick begins. "It’s different because it’s dealing with someone who has a rare genetic disorder called XP (Xeroderma pigmentosum), which is what Bella’s character has and even the smallest amount of sunlight can be proven deadly so it’s kind of how this relationship is going to function with this disease she has. It’s through my character that I sort of pull her out of this life of isolation and will she finally be able to live a life of a moral teenager and embark on an experience of love. So it’s really just an overall beautiful story. It’s fun, it’s funny, and you have to bring your tissue because it will make you cry a little. But the fun thing about this is that it’s for all ages, weather you’re a 14-year-old girl in high school, or a college student or a mom and dad who wants to bring your family. I mean, it’s for everyone."
In Midnight Sun, Patrick had to retrain his fitness routine to focus more on his character who is a swimmer.
"This is one of the best shapes I’ve been in my life," Patrick tells us. "Because of the swimming (for this film), the change from lifting weights to going into the pool for 1 to 2 hours everyday is such a change on your body and the amount of eating you have to do is so different because there’s so much cardio - and it’s full body! It’s not only getting your heart rate up, your lower and upper body is also being utilized. And then with The Long Road Home, I did a lot of military stuff, like long distance running and a lot of weight training. I was probably about 25 pounds heavier for The Long Road Home vs Midnight Sun but it was completely opposite genre films and completely opposite training."
Arnold Schwarzenegger gave his son some encouragement.
"My whole family is always supportive of what I do,” says Patrick. "They're always asking ‘What do I love? Is that acting? Is that business? Do you want to be a teacher? A politician? What is it? We’ll be supportive of whatever it is you want to do.’ He’s always said that to me. He’s always said, ‘Do what you love and if you practice every day, you have potential to be the best at what you want to do.”
Patrick also tells TheArnoldFans that one day it would be a goal to work with his father in a movie. Naturally, before we let Patrick go, we had to ask him what his top three favorite films are from his dad’s filmography.
"When I was younger,” Patrick begins, "I grew up watching the ones that were suitable for by age so I liked Kindergarten Cop. That was always one of my favorites. But as I grew up it was True Lies, Terminator and Predator became my favorites."

Sven: I had opened my gym, Sporting Health Club, in 1972 and we had seminars with Frank Zane, Mike Menzer, Kalman Szkalak amongst others. Then in 1978, when Arnold was promoting “Pumping Iron”, a local cinema contacted me and wanted to to a deal with the gym abouting inviting Arnold to the danish premier in Copenhagen. Unfortunately the cinema pulled out, as it was too expensive for them, but then I decided to finance Arnolds visit myself. We introduced “Pumping Iron” and bodybuilding to Denmark and had a great time doing so.
Later that year when I was in Long Beach for a martial arts competition (Sven is a 5th degree black belt in shotokan karate), I called Arnold and he was going to visit John Milius, who at the time was writing the script for Conan the Barbarian. “Come along, meet John” Arnold said. Based on my size in those days, over 320 punds, John was so impressed, that he wanted to write a part in Conan for me and asked if I could come up with at good viking name…and that’s how Thorgrim was born.
Sven: We created a camaraderie during the months of shooting Conan the Barbarian - working out, pulling pranks, smoking cigars. We just clicked. Now that I have moved to from Santa Monica to Spain, we don’t talk as often, as but we still stay in touch.
Sven: There are very few people like Arnold. He’s an extraordinary human being - the terminator. Now he just needs to take the time to recover, and I am sure that he will be back stronger than ever.
Sven: The hammer was in the script. It was extremely heavy, weighing 55 pounds, and we practised the movements several hours every day. It was so heavy, that sheer force could pull you when swinging it. In a scene where I am on a horseback, fighting Arnold with the hammer, the weight and force of swinging the hammer actually pulled me out of the saddle and off the horse - even at 320 pounds. Fell off the horse several times, before we got the shot.
Sven: Yeah. John was hospitalized at one point, so when I visited him, I brought the hammer and gave it to back to him. It’s giant doorstopper at his house last time I checked.

Sven: First of all, I must say that John Milius is one of the best writers, best directors in Hollywood. When the production was about to begin, John called me from Spain and said “I’m shooting Conan the Barbarian. Could you bring 10 of your big friends to work on the set for the next 6 months?”. I arranged photo sessions with my friends - powerlifters, bodybuilders, track and field athletes, shotputters and so forth - and sent pictures to John. When we arrived in Spain, John had named the team from Denmark “The Animals”, based on the photos I’d sent.
There was 10 stuntmen from the US, 10 from Spain and 10 of us from Denmark. We spent almost 7 months in Spain on 17 different locations and had a ball. Every lunch was 5 dinner menus for the cast and crew, with wine, cheese and fruit. I said to myself: “Wait a minute.. this is heaven on earth, playing cowboys and Indians during the day and being treated like kings.”
We all got a little tipsy during those lunches, and had lot of food fights and fun. It was a fantastic time.

Sven: We always had a great time in the gym. On a set or just working out at World Gym. I was always stronger than Arnold in those basic lifts - the deadlift, squats and the bench press, but my favourite exercise would be the bench press, regularly pressing 500+ pounds for reps.
Usually I was in charge of setting up Arnolds mobile gym at a movie set, and one time when we were filming “Predator” I set up the gym as usual, and the other cast members wanted to use the gym. I wasn’t hired as an instructor or anything, but when someone wanted to use the gym, I helped them settle in. So I came up with the idea, that they had to pay for membership - a bottle of Dom Pérignon. Whenever the occasion required champagne I went to my room and got 10-20 bottles of Dom Perignon. Arnold was wondering where all the bottles came from, so when I told him about it, he just smiled. It was his gym, but he enjoyed the champagne with the rest of us.
